Ashland Elementary School
vs.
Cassidy Elementary School

A side-by-side view of publicly reported data for these two schools.

Ashland Elementary School
Cassidy Elementary School
  • Cassidy Elementary School reported a higher students per counselor than Ashland Elementary School (641:1 vs. 245:1).
  • Cassidy Elementary School reported a higher chronically absent students than Ashland Elementary School (60 vs. 45).
  • Ashland Elementary School reported a higher out-of-school suspensions than Cassidy Elementary School (2 vs. 0).
